I have recently changed the case on my grandads computer for him, and I cant seem to get the computer to boot properly since.
Here goes, The comp WAS running Vista but I didnt like it so while the comp wasnt booting anyways I've done a clean install and gone back to XP.
So to cut it short, I now have 3 Hard Drives, 1x 40GB for the System (Totally empty apart from XP system files), 1x 80GB for my stuff (general Photos etc) and 1x 200GB SATA for General storage etc (Totally empty).
I've reinstalled the system and deleted and created a new partition for the 200GB HD, computer boots, I download drivers for the motherboard and the graphics card from their specific websites go to reboot and......
Yep you guessed it, it boots until the windows screen where the little green loading thing goes across for about 4 secs then screen goes black and stays like that till I switch it off! Help!
Spec:
OS : Windows XP Pro SP2
40 Gb (Master)
80 Gb (Slave)
SATA 200 Gb (Slave)
Graphics : Radeon 256 Mb X800GT PciExpress
Motherboard : Asus SLI - A8N32
Ram : 1.5 Gb
Processor : Amd Athlon 64 Processor 3800+
